Events in Hong Kong reveal the thin veneer of civilisation
'Most surprising is the public’s willingness to tolerate increasing levels of violence.' After its peaceful beginnings, Hong Kong's protest movement has descended into a state of heightened violence. Writing in the Financial Times, Jamil Anderlini reports on the situation, explaining how acts of vigilante justice on both sides are threatening civility.
